To reduce an iron loss generated between an attraction plate and a ring-shaped magnet for driving a motor.
A brushless motor 10B is configured such that the ring-shaped magnet 26 for driving the motor, fixed onto the internal surface of a rotor yoke 24 on a rotor R side, is opposed to a stator core 16 on a stator S side with a slight air gap to obtain a rotary driving force, while the ring-shaped magnet 26 for driving the motor is opposed to the attraction plate 17 mounted on a stator base 11 on the stator S side with the slight air gap so as to control the movement of the axial direction of a rotor R. In such a brushless motor 10B, the ring-shaped magnet 26 for driving the motor is provided with a first surface 26c1 opposed to the stator core 16 and a second surface 26e opposed to the attraction plate 17 and a polar logarithm on the second surface 26e is set at a value smaller than that on the first surface 26c1.